I would say two things. Number one would be the jig. I think with all the lures on the market they sometimes catch more fisherman than fish. The jig whether lead or tungsten, with live bait or a plastic is so versatile as he can be used to cast and retrieve, drag, snap, vertical jig, and slowly swam through the water. It is the Swiss Army knife of fishing and will catch anything that swims. Second would be something like a husky jerk. It can be trolled and casted and its action is so life like that for the person that wants to power fish you are able to do but yet have an action that can fit the mood of a fish.
